What is AI Market Research?

AI market research leverages artificial intelligence and machine learning to automate the collection, analysis, and interpretation of market data. Instead of manually gathering information from disparate sources, AI tools can continuously monitor competitors, analyze customer conversations across digital channels, process industry reports, and identify patterns in user behavior. This includes automated competitor pricing tracking, sentiment analysis of customer reviews, trend detection from social media conversations, and predictive analysis of market opportunities. For product managers, this means having real-time market intelligence that informs everything from feature prioritization to go-to-market strategy, all while freeing up strategic thinking time previously spent on data collection.

How AI Market Research Works for Product Teams

AI market research operates through continuous data collection and intelligent analysis. Machine learning algorithms monitor hundreds of data sources simultaneously, from competitor websites and app stores to social media conversations and industry publications. Natural language processing extracts insights from unstructured data like customer reviews and support tickets, while predictive analytics identify emerging trends and opportunities.

  • Automated Data Collection
    Step: 1
    Description: AI tools continuously scrape competitor websites, monitor social media, track pricing changes, and aggregate customer feedback across multiple channels
  • Intelligent Analysis
    Step: 2
    Description: Machine learning algorithms analyze the data for patterns, sentiment trends, feature gaps, and competitive positioning shifts using natural language processing
  • Actionable Insights
    Step: 3
    Description: AI generates executive summaries, identifies priority opportunities, and creates automated alerts for significant market changes or competitive threats

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Relying solely on AI without human interpretation
    Why Bad: AI can identify patterns but lacks strategic context for product decisions
    Fix: Use AI for data gathering and initial analysis, then apply product expertise to interpret insights and develop strategy
  • Tracking too many competitors without focus
    Why Bad: Creates information overload and dilutes attention from key strategic threats
    Fix: Identify 3-5 direct competitors and 2-3 adjacent players to monitor closely, using AI to track specific metrics relevant to your product strategy
  • Setting up AI tools without clear success metrics
    Why Bad: Makes it impossible to measure ROI or optimize research processes
    Fix: Define specific outcomes like reduced research time, faster competitive response, or improved product-market fit before implementing AI tools
